Abstract

From Workshop Chemistry in 1991 at the City College of New York, CUNY, to implementation in other disciplines and development of Peer-Led Team Learning and its Six Critical Components, this paper reviews the contributions of faculty at a variety of higher education institutions to the dissemination and growth of PLTL as a successful model of student engagement with the position of the student Peer Leader.
